One of the biggest angles on WWE Monday Night Raw is the brewing situation between Asuka and IYO Sky. It is clear this is going to turn into a brawl between the two former champions, but do not take your eyes off the third woman in the fray. Kairi Sane is playing her role perfectly, and this split should lead to some interesting openings for her in the future.
Kairi Sane balances perfectly on the line between being a threat to any champion or playing a comedic part of an angle. Yes, she’s used more frequently as an enhancement talent to the main event, but that is not the depth of her talents. She’s the perfect performer to give Stephanie Vaquer shine, as she did on the September 15 episode of Raw, but she can achieve so much more than that.
Take this angle, for example. There are a few different ways things can go. The lazy booking would be for Kairi to become Asuka’s underling, only to eventually split from her. That is the typical way that WWE and professional wrestling as a whole book these types of stories. But what if she’s the first one to break away from the toxic nature of Asuka and Sky’s relationship? Seeing Kairi Sane go on her own accord, only to eventually have to face both women down the line would give her a chance to stand out on her own, while building another name for WWE’s developing women’s midcard. Seeing Kairi Sane as either the WWE Women’s Intercontinental or Women’s United States Championship does not seem too far off.
WWE has a talented women’s division, and Kairi Sane is one of those names who deserves more respect. She may not have reached the same level of acclaim on the main roster, but she’s a multiple-time champion in WWE NXT and beyond for a reason. To be the first woman to hold the IWGP Women’s Championship is a career accolade that should be talked about more, and it speaks to her value in the business, 13 years into her career.
Monday Night Raw is doing well, highlighting several different stories in the women’s division. The most interesting one going is framing the impending split between IYO Sky and Asuka. But do not forget about Kairi Sane. She’s thriving as the “third wheel” in this angle but it can lead to so much more for her on either main roster show.
